Bharti Airtel Ltd, India's No.2 telecom carrier by subscribers, reported a bigger-than-expected increase in third-quarter revenue on Tuesday, helped by 4G subscriber additions and higher revenue per user.
The government cleared conversion of Rs 16,133 crore interest dues of debt-ridden Vodafone Idea into equity after receiving a firm commitment from Aditya Birla Group to run the company and bring necessary investment, telecom minister Ashwini Vaishnaw said on Friday. Telecom operators Reliance Jio and Bharti Airtel cumulatively gained nearly 25 lakh (25,00,000) mobile subscribers in November 2022 even as troubled Vodafone Idea lost nearly 18.3 lakh customers, according to data by sector regulator TRAI.
Bharti Airtel yesterday announced the launch of its 5G services in Samba, Kathua, Udhampur, Akhnoor, Kupwara, Lakhanpur and Khour areas. Airtel’s 5G services are already live in the cities of Jammu and Kashmir.
